Microsoft has officially launched the Windows 365 Link, a compact $349 device designed to enhance the connection experience to the Windows 365 Cloud PC within the Azure ecosystem. This small black box is engineered to serve organizations that employ Windows 365, leveraging Microsoft Intune and Microsoft Entra ID for advanced management capabilities.

Streamlining Cloud PC Access

The Windows 365 Link device is aimed at desk-based and frontline workers, providing them seamless access to their Cloud PCs. It easily connects via available ports for peripherals, yet it does not include local storage, focusing entirely on cloud-based operations. Users have multiple options for accessing Cloud PCs, whether through traditional web browsers or dedicated Windows applications.

Availability and Reseller Partnerships

Accessibility plays a key role in the strategic deployment of the Windows 365 Link. Microsoft has partnered with select resellers to ensure a broad reach for the product. Notably, Ricoh UK has been included in the distribution network for the UK market, while Insight Enterprises offers the device to users within the United States.

This targeted approach, facilitated by resellers, emphasizes the importance Microsoft places on establishing Windows 365 as an essential tool for modern, cloud-based work environments. The integration with Azure cloud and other Microsoft services ensures consistent performance and security standards, matching the expectations of business users worldwide.
